Nurturing and Training Tips for a Well-Adjusted Orange Kitten
Nurturing an orange kitten is a rewarding experience, and with the right approach, you can set them up for a lifetime of happiness and well-being. One of the most important aspects is creating a safe and stimulating environment. Provide a cozy space with comfortable bedding, plenty of toys, and access to fresh water and food at all times. Regular play sessions are crucial; engage your kitten with interactive toys, such as laser pointers or feather teasers, to encourage physical activity and mental stimulation. This not only keeps them entertained but also helps strengthen the bond between you and your furry friend.
Training is another key component in raising a well-adjusted orange kitten. Start with basic commands like “sit,” “come,” and “stay” using positive reinforcement techniques, such as treats and praise. Consistency is vital; practice these commands daily in short, fun sessions to ensure your kitten understands and responds positively. Socialization is equally important; introduce them to different people, animals, and environments gradually to help them become comfortable and confident. This process should be gentle and gradual, ensuring a positive experience for your little furball.
